1. What is the main argument in the excerpt from the Virginia Resolution?
k0ka [10]

1. The main point of the excerpt is that the states are in a contract with the federal government and can cancel or ignore measures used that are in violation of that contract. Essentially the states are allowed to ignore laws, like the Alien and Sedition Acts, when the states believe they violate their rights.

2. Because the Alien and Sedition Acts put a watch on anyone new to the country under the Alien Act and the Sedition Act allowed the government to arrest people if they spoke against the government. These acts allowed the government to violate rights granted under the Constitution.

3. Because accepting the acts would be a violation of the highest laws of the land. It would be the governments willingly violating the rights of the people and allowing the federal government to have power larger than granted to them under the Constitution.

To complete the pairs.
Alex777 [14]

The pairs of characters and description would look like this:

  1. Elvis Presley - Early rock and roll musician who greatly influenced youth culture and was noted for his unorthodox dance moves.
  2. Joseph McCarthy - US senator who sought to expose supposed communists in many areas of American life, often without any substantiated evidence.
  3. B.B. King - blues musician who pioneered the use of the electric guitar in this style of music.
  4. Richard Nixon - Congressman from California who built his early career on prosecuting supposed Communist spies.
  5. John Edgar Hoover - Director of the FBI who helped gather evidence on supposed Communists.

<h3>What was World War II?</h3>

World War II is a name by which one of the most destructive war conflicts in the world is known, which took place between 1939 and 1945.

One of the countries involved in this conflict was the United States, this war influenced different aspects of the daily life of citizens, public officials and celebrities. In the postwar era, several officials stood out for their persecution of spies and communist infiltrations of the Soviet Union, such as:

  • Joseph McCarthy - US senator who sought to expose supposed communists in many areas of American life, often without any substantiated evidence.
  • Richard Nixon - Congressman from California who built his early career on prosecuting supposed Communist spies.
  • John Edgar Hoover - Director of the FBI who helped gather evidence on supposed Communists.

On the other hand, some legendary music celebrities emerged professionally around this time such as:

  • Elvis Presley - Early rock and roll musician who greatly influenced youth culture and was noted for his unorthodox dance moves.
  • B.B. King - blues musician who pioneered the use of the electric guitar in this style of music.
